City staff brief commission on roughly 30 new 2024 state housing laws and likely code updates
Summary
Planning staff summarized about 30 state laws from the 2024 California legislative session that affect housing elements, RHNA, builders' remedy, ADUs, CEQA exemptions, fees, renter protections and transit‑based parking rules; staff said many changes require further guidance and local code amendments.
"I'm here tonight to present the an legislative update on the 20 24 California legislative session," Rachel, planning staff, told commissioners during the Jan. 15 study session. Rachel said staff identified roughly "30 bills that just addresses housing and homelessness alone," covering RHNA and housing elements, the Housing Accountability Act, density bonus and ADU law changes, CEQA exemptions, fee timing, and renter protections. "Unless otherwise noted, all of these bills went into effect 01/01/2025," Rachel said, adding that staff are still reviewing the full implications and awaiting guidance from the California Department of Housing and Community Development (HCD) on several items.
